Starfield Gets An Unbelievable Gameplay Reveal

June 12, 2022 by Matt Cook

Wow.

Microsoft and Bethesda have unveiled the long-awaited first gameplay footage for the space epic Starfield. Todd Howard took to the stage at the Xbox and Bethesda Showcase to give an expansive look at the game, revealing gunplay, character customization, ship and habitat building, and planetary exploration. Starfield looks to be by far the biggest game that Todd Howard and Bethesda have ever made. Players will be able to take off and land their ships from anywhere on a celestial body’s surface. Players will also be able to completely design their ships from scratch with what looks to be an incredibly in-depth ship-building system. Further, players will be able to set up bases on planets and moons, building the whole habitats to their own design and staffing them with NPCs.

While in space, there’s ship-to-ship combat with players having full control over the flight and combat mechanics. Howard also unveiled the phenomenal scale of Starfield. In the video, he promised over 100 systems with over 1000 planets will be open for exploration by players.

Howard stopped short of announcing the new release date for Starfield. The game was originally supposed to launch later this year on November 11. Bethesda announced that it had to delay the game last month. At the time, Bethesda announced that Starfield would be released in “the first half of 2023.” That tracks with Microsoft’s promise that today’s showcase would only be featuring games that will release within the next 12 months.

Stay tuned for more Starfield info as we get closer to 2023. Bethesda is no doubt hesitant to commit to a new release date until it is certain the game won’t need to be delayed again.
